Alex Warren has experienced an incredible transformation over the past year, largely fueled by the remarkable success of his breakthrough single, “Ordinary.” This popular track has now been included in the TikToker’s highly anticipated debut album, You’ll Be Alright, Kid, which was officially released in its entirety on Friday, July 18. This album marks a significant milestone in Warren’s music career, showcasing his evolution as an artist and capturing the attention of fans and critics alike.
Included in this project are all the tracks from Warren’s upcoming 2024 extended play, You’ll Be Alright, Kid (Chapter 1), featuring the hit single “Ordinary.” The now-complete collection boasts a selection of brand-new songs that further illustrate his artistic versatility. Among the exciting new tracks are previously released singles such as “Bloodline” featuring the talented Jelly Roll and “On My Mind” featuring ROSÉ from the globally popular group BLACKPINK. Additionally, listeners can look forward to the intriguing titles: “Eternity,” “The Outside,” “First Time on Earth,” “Never Be Far,” “Everything,” “Getaway Car,” “Who I Am,” and “You Can’t Stop This.”
The release of this album comes as Warren enjoys his impressive sixth consecutive week at No. 1 on the Billboard Hot 100 chart with his single “Ordinary.” Just last week, this track prevented Drake’s latest hit, “What Did I Miss?”, from claiming the top position. The renowned artist, Drizzy, made headlines with his amusing reaction to the chart placement, humorously stating: “Suppressor on the 1 spot. I’m taking that soon, don’t worry one song or another.”
In a lighthearted response to Drake’s comment, Warren humorously shared a video of himself joyfully dancing to Drake’s track “Nokia,” without any caption, merely tagging the Toronto superstar. However, the Hot 100 is not the only chart where this rising social media sensation is making waves. The single “Ordinary” has also achieved an impressive total of 10 weeks at No. 1 on the Billboard Global 200 chart. Although it was recently dethroned by the track “Golden” from the KPop Demon Hunters soundtrack, its success on the global stage showcases Warren’s widespread appeal and the international reach of his music.
The release of You’ll Be Alright, Kid marks a significant milestone, arriving approximately four years after Warren debuted with his first single, “One Last I Love You.” Originally hailing from California, Warren first gained fame as a prominent TikTok influencer and was instrumental in co-founding the platform’s Hype House.
